SUBJECT:

NRC I & E BULLETIN 79-09 FAILURES OF GE TYPE AK-2 CIRCUlT BREAKER IN SAFETY RELATED SYSTEMS ENCLOSURES (1) JAFNPP Emergency Electrical Distribution System Diagram

Dear Mr. Grier:

The following is provided as the Power Authority's response to the subject bulletin:

1. General Electric AK-2A breakers are used in safety-related systems at the James A. FitzPatrick Nuclear Power Plant. There are four AK-2A-505 and fif teen AK-2A-25 breakers installed in the 600 volt emergency power systems.
2. The specific functions of the AK-2A breakers in the 600 vol ts emergency power systems are as follows:

MCC - Motor Control Center Because of the quantity of equipment powered from the motor control centers (MCC), it is not practical to list all of these loads in this response.

These loads include battery chargers, reactor protection system motor generztor set, LPCI independent power supply, instrumentation, and safety-related valva motor operators. A diagram of the JAFNPP emergency electric power system is included as Enclosure (1).

The undervoltage trip device for General Electric AK-2 breakers referenced in I & E Bulletin 79-09 is not utilized in the JAF electrical distribution system. Loss of off-site power is detected by under-voltage relays installed on each 4160 vol t bus that supplies power to the 600 vol t emergency bus.

2. Preventative maintenance of General Electric AK-2 breakers is detailed in JAFNPP Preventative Maintenance Procedure EP-008. This preventative maintenance procedure covers the following areas of low vol tages breaker main-tenance:

Section 3.2 Inspection 33 Cleaning

.4 Lubrication 3.5 Contact Resis tance, Gap, Sequence, and Wipe 3.6 Insulation Resistance Testing 3.7 Operating Mechanism Adjustment 3.8 Adjustment of Breaker Trip Devices 39 Breaker Insertion and Final Testing Preventative Maintenance Procedure EP-008 is based on the General Electric installation, operation, and maintenance manuals for Type AK-2A breakers and have been updated to reflect the recommendations of GE Service Advice Letter 9 3 175 (CPDD) to the extent that they apply to the JAF installation.

NRC I & E BULLETIN 79-09 Page Preventative maintenance of breakers at FitzPatrick is performed by Grade "C" electricians or higher. Grade "C" electricians and super-visory personnel in the Maintenance Department have received specific training in the maintenance of GE breakers and switchgear (including Type AK-2 breakers).

This training was provided by the General Electric Company.

3 The following schedule for preventati /e maintenance of GE Type AK-2A breakers installed ir. safety-related 600 volt electrical power systems will be adhered to:

a. EP-008, Sections 3 2, 3 3, 3.4, 3.8 and 3 9 will be performed on a once per refueling cycle basis,
b. EP-008, Sections 3 2 through 3.9 will be performed once every two refueling cycles.

Because of the concerns expressed in GE Service Advice Letter 9 3175 (CPD3), EP-008 in its entirety will be performed on all safety-related AK-2A breakers prior to or during the next refueling outage.
